The Old Rectory Thurlton is a grand five-bedroom former rectory in Thurlton, Norfolk. This beautifully maintained property retains original features throughout and offers exceptional living space for families. The house sits in mature gardens on the edge of the village with rolling countryside beyond.
The area provides a peaceful rural setting just 10 miles from the coast. Great Yarmouth lies 11 miles away and Norwich is 14 miles distant. Local walks reveal wildlife including deer. The village pub serves food and sits just 0.2 miles from the door.
Accommodation includes a master bedroom with super-king bed and en-suite bathroom. Two further king-size rooms (convertible to twins), one double with en-suite and a bunk room with pull-out bed complete the sleeping arrangements. Four bathrooms serve ten guests comfortably. Downstairs features a sitting room with open fire, snug with wood burner, library with telescope and formal dining room with working piano.
Great Yarmouth (11 miles, 20 minutes) offers beaches and seafront attractions. Norwich (14 miles, 25 minutes) provides shopping and historic sites. Lowestoft sits 12 miles away. Reedham is 4 miles distant.
Perfect for family celebrations and special occasions. The Old Rectory Thurlton delivers space, period character and countryside calm for groups of ten.
